Sand Star

Sand star (Astropecten irregularis) found on the beach at Lower Largo.

Saw this little stranded starfish on the beach and thought it looked different from the common starfish. From seashore guide identified it as a sand star. It is usually buried in the sand in the lower shore but sometimes washed up after gales which we have had recently.


Sand star (left) in comparison to a common starfish (Asterias rubens) of roughly the same size (around 9cms across).
